Abstract
A generic information model for configuration, control and management of auxiliary resources within a telecommunication network. The information mode comprises a hierarchical structure of objects classes: a network object class, a managed element class, and a fabric object class. The network object class represents the telecommunication network. The managed element object class describes the physical sites of fabric within the telecommunication network. The fabric object class describes the physical exchanges used for switching in the telecommunication network, as well as devices connected to individual exchanges. The information model is applied to a switched telecommunication network to provide an auxiliary resource pool class and an auxiliary resource connection termination point object class to allow for dynamic handling of auxiliary resources within the switched network. Centralized handling of the auxiliary resources is also completed by the invention.
